WebOct 7, 2013 · If you brake hard to a stop and then set there for a while with your foot on the brake, like waiting for a light, material from the pads can transfer to the rotors. How much this happens depends on the type and quality of the pad material. These patches of deposits cause the pulsations. WebFeb 19, 2024 · However, if this part of the system is scarred, cracked, warped or, rusted excessively then, it may cause an uneven grabbing of brakes, which can also produce squealing sounds or pulsating feel, when the brakes are applied. How To Fix: Brake rotors need either resurfaced or replaced.
